    @grumpysquid 4 роки тому +13

    Got this for my first bike experience a couple months ago and no regrets. VERY fun and VERY good for beginners. Lots of fundamentals to learn and build upon. I’m 5’8 and 32 inseam and my ankle/calf is feeling a bit cramped. No windshield so expect lots of buffeting at higher speeds. Engine revs high almost always, so long freeway rides get buzzy and feel “labored” on the engine. 80 MPH = 8500-8600 RPM.
    Light weight. Forgiving throttle. Good torque/power response. About 54 MPG. Not meant for full tuck, more 3/4 and upright sit stance. Priced VERY competitively at less than $5k, and you get a lot for what you pay for.
    More of a short sprinter as opposed to cruising and long touring. Expect to shift A LOT as the gearing is super short 5th and 6th are pretty much overdrive.
    Nimble, fun, economical, and FUNNNNN

    • @grumpysquid
      @grumpysquid 3 роки тому

      @@MonSterAAdict getting the Norton motorsports R3 seat (about $180) raised my sitting
      Position by about 1.5”, enough to completely eliminate the slight cramped space at my ankles, as well as comfort level increased by at least 50%!
      Installed a sports style Puig windscreen to mitigate some of the wind Buffetting at speed.
      A stock ECU flash by 2Wheel Dynoworks was a tremendous benefit (about $130 I think, check their site), smoothing out the throttle and even increasing felt power and throttle response. This was at the cost of about 8 MPG but was totally worth it.

    Just picked up a 2021 model, absolutely agree on the initial bite of the engine braking. you need to release the clutch slower than on other bikes. the throttle indeed has a long travel, that makes it really great for beginner riders. things i hate on the cockpit: the indicator is really squishy and lack response, you don't really know if you engaged or disengaged the indicators. the horn button is also too far away, Honda's horn switch is better positioned. the clutch lever also sweeps out too much, the angle needs to be more parallel with the handle
